8. Lorazepam (Ativan) Utilized in dogs for: situational anxiety, phobias, worry anxiety, panic Problems Lorazepam is a short-performing medication that will take effect in about half-hour. Each time feasible lorazepam should be offered to dogs in advance of an party that is known to lead to anxiety. The drug can even be specified within the earliest indicator that a Puppy is starting to become anxious. This medication should not be stopped abruptly Should you have been offering it to the Doggy extensive-expression. This medication is classed like a benzodiazepine and performs by selling gamma-aminobutyric acid (GABA) action while in the brain. GABA inhibits the effects of excitatory nerve signals from the Mind, causing a calming impact on your pet. Likely Negative effects may include: Grogginess Sedation Loss of balance Amplified hunger Enjoyment Aggressive behavior nine. Sertraline (Zoloft) Employed in dogs for: separation anxiety, anxiety Problems, impulsivity Ailments, thunderstorm phobia, compulsive behaviors, worry-primarily based aggression Sertraline can be a member on the selective serotonin-re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) course of prescription drugs. SSRIs stop receptors from the brain from taking away the nervous system chemical messenger serotonin, which permits larger serotonin stages within the Mind. Serotonin assists with temper regulation. Bigger serotonin concentrations may help to reduce anxiety, impulsivity, and aggression. Sertraline, like other SSRIs, may take four to 6 months to acquire whole effect and may be presented day by day. If you have to discontinue this medication as well as your Doggy has become on this medication for 2 months or for a longer period, will not abruptly prevent supplying it. Constantly function with all your vet when tapering your Puppy off a medication. Potential Uncomfortable side effects may perhaps consist of: Lethargy Lack of hunger Vomiting Diarrhea Agitation Sedation Urine Keeping
